Things to do in Hampton?Hampton, Virginia is a charming city known for its historical significance and beautiful beaches. Located on the banks of the Chesapeake Bay, it boasts an abundance of outdoor activities like sailing, fishing, kayaking and more. Historic sites like Fort Monroe and the Hampton Carousel offer visitors an insight into the city's past while museums like the Hampton History Museum provide educational experiences. There are also plenty of shopping, dining and entertainment options available in Hampton as well as wonderful schools, parks, and other amenities that make it a great place to live.
